HVMS principal moves to RCPS Central Office

The Roanoke County School Board has named Dr. Kenneth (Ken) Nicely as the new Director of Secondary Instruction/Technology for Roanoke County Public Schools. Nicely, who currently serves as the principal at Hidden Valley Middle School, will continue to act as HVMS principal until a new principal is selected. After the selection of a new principal, Nicely will assist the new principal during a transition period.

Nicely first joined Roanoke County Public Schools in 1993 as a Spanish teacher at Cave Spring High School. He taught at CSHS until 2002 when he was named an assistant principal at Hidden Valley Middle School. Nicely became the principal at HVMS in 2006.

Nicely holds a bachelor’s degree from William and Mary, a master’s degree from the University of Virginia and a doctorate from Virginia Tech.

“Ken has a great deal of experience at the secondary level, from the classroom to the principal’s desk,” said Roanoke County Public Schools Superintendent Dr. Lorraine Lange. “I look forward to working directly with Ken to help ensure our students receive the best education possible from the best teachers,” Dr. Lange added.
